Instagram stories geotag implementation for location discovery
Instagram Stories geotags serve as powerful discovery tools that extend far beyond basic location marking. When you tag specific locations in your stories, you’re contributing to a crowdsourced database of real-time destination insights that other travellers can access for planning purposes. These geotags become particularly valuable when combined with descriptive text overlays that provide context about timing, weather conditions, crowd levels, or accessibility information that static location pages cannot capture.
The strategic use of geotags involves selecting the most specific location possible rather than generic city-wide tags. Instead of tagging “Paris,” opt for specific venues like “Café de Flore” or “Musée d’Orsay” to provide more targeted value to fellow travellers. This precision helps create micro-communities around specific attractions, restaurants, or viewpoints, enabling more nuanced conversations about travel experiences and practical considerations.
Tiktok travel hashtag optimisation techniques
TikTok’s hashtag ecosystem operates differently from other platforms, requiring a more nuanced understanding of trending topics and niche communities. Effective travel hashtag strategies combine broad discovery tags with specific location-based and experience-type hashtags to maximise reach while targeting relevant audiences. The platform’s algorithm favours content that demonstrates authentic engagement with local cultures rather than generic tourist activities.
Successful hashtag optimisation involves researching trending travel-related tags within your specific niche, whether that’s budget backpacking, luxury resorts, solo female travel, or adventure sports. The most effective approach combines 3-5 popular hashtags with 5-7 more specific tags that reflect your unique travel style and the particular aspects of your journey you want to highlight. This strategy helps your content reach both broad travel audiences and highly targeted communities that share your specific interests.

Twitter advanced search operators for flight delay updates
Twitter’s advanced search functionality provides unparalleled access to real-time flight information that often surpasses official airline communications in both speed and detail. The platform’s search operators allow you to create highly specific queries that filter through millions of tweets to surface relevant flight status updates, passenger experiences, and airport condition reports. Understanding these operators transforms Twitter from a general news feed into a sophisticated travel intelligence tool.
Effective flight monitoring involves combining airline hashtags with airport codes and specific terms like “delay,” “cancelled,” or “boarding.” For example, searching "@BritishAirways BA123 #LHR delay" provides targeted results about specific flights and routes. Additionally, monitoring airport-specific hashtags and following frequent flyers who regularly share detailed travel experiences can provide insights into patterns and issues that affect multiple flights or airlines operating from particular hubs.

Reddit community intelligence gathering for authentic local recommendations
Reddit’s community-driven structure provides access to unfiltered local perspectives that commercial travel platforms cannot replicate, offering authentic insights into destinations from residents who have no commercial incentive to promote particular businesses or experiences. The platform’s voting system naturally surfaces the most helpful and accurate information while downvoting promotional or inaccurate content, creating a self-regulating environment for travel advice.
Effective Reddit intelligence gathering involves identifying and following subreddits specific to your destinations, participating respectfully in community discussions, and using the platform’s search functionality to find previous discussions about topics relevant to your travel interests. Many city and region-specific subreddits have established protocols for visitors seeking advice, including weekly threads dedicated to tourism questions and comprehensive wikis maintained by local community members.

Emergency communication protocols via WhatsApp and telegram
WhatsApp and Telegram offer encrypted messaging capabilities that continue functioning even when traditional communication networks become congested during emergencies or widespread travel disruptions. These platforms support group messaging, location sharing, and document transmission features that prove invaluable for coordinating with travel companions or maintaining contact with support networks during challenging situations.
Establishing effective emergency communication protocols involves creating dedicated travel groups before departure, sharing important documents through encrypted channels, and setting up automated location sharing for situations where manual updates might not be possible. Both platforms offer features specifically designed for emergency situations, including broadcast lists for sending updates to multiple contacts simultaneously and disappearing messages for sensitive information sharing.

Privacy and security protocols for social media travel sharing
Social media travel sharing introduces unique privacy and security considerations that extend beyond typical online safety concerns, requiring specialised protocols that protect both personal safety and digital security throughout the travel experience. The public nature of travel sharing can inadvertently broadcast valuable information to malicious actors, including travel schedules, accommodation details, and evidence of absence from home that creates security vulnerabilities.
Effective privacy protection requires understanding the implications of different types of travel-related content sharing, from real-time location updates to detailed itinerary information. The challenge lies in maintaining the social and community benefits of travel sharing while minimising exposure to security risks that could affect both current travels and future safety. This balance requires sophisticated understanding of platform privacy settings, audience management, and content timing strategies.
